The Kitten Board and Buffy Season 6!

So a guy called DrLloyd is doing a history of The Kitten Board from its beginnings as merely a Willow & Tara fan board through its period of being (and to some extent still is) a protest board over the death of Tara and the introduction of Kennedy. 10 years have passed since that fateful run up to the episode "Seeing Red". Given the passing decade, have my views on Season 6 and Tara's death changed at all?

Truth is, if anything my feelings have merely become better expressed. Whilst I certainly no longer feel the raging anger and feeling of betrayal towards Joss that I once did, nor has anything in the passing 10 years made me feel that he has made any real attempt to make what I feel are well overdue and obvious amends.

The more I see Season 6, and I have watched season 6 again since the original transmission (the wonders of DVD) it makes even less logical sense now to kill off Tara than it did then, and it made no sense then. I will probably at some point write some great tome, pouring over every point and principle involved in what I see as a colossal mistake that blighted the show and a very positive storyline for LGBT people and others (I belong in the others category) and for no real gain, either critically or commercially. But worse yet, they lost the moral argument, and that is a shameful indictment of Joss.

Truth is, its all too late to do anything. Buffy finished the following season, unable to get back the mass exodus it lost when Tara died, and the comic book has really done nothing other than underline that point. Joss is unable to accept blame which is his perogative but it does leave me thinking less of him as a person as well as a writer.
